Problem-solving pro, Kin’s story
Joined 2013, UK – I joined Lightsource bp when the company was only focused in UK. My previous job allowed me to work on a wide range of transactions but I always worked a specific part of the deal and saw only a small part of the puzzle. I was attracted to the Lightsource bp job because even though it would be focused on one sector and one country, it would allow me to see the complete picture from start to finish, from inception, to construction and to operations.
I manage a small team of six, within the structured finance department, working on debt and equity financing. We also work in other areas of the company, working with development to help them evaluate each opportunity, working directly on the projects on the lead up to construction and working with asset management and accounts with the ongoing budgeting and reporting of the projects once they are operational. The team is involved with every country that Lightsource bp is in.
In my spare time, I love to travel and am an avid gamer – although you wouldn’t think it, my job fits perfectly with both of those interests. The role allows me to be involved globally and work on every aspect of the project, giving me a chance to learn a lot about a wide range of different countries. I also focus on optimisation in a wide range of situations, giving me plenty of chances to flex my problem-solving muscles and be creative with solutions.
When I joined, solar was still a relatively new industry, evolving and changing rapidly – this attracted my interest and has held it for nearly a decade. Lightsource bp has an incredible ability to react and respond to changes and challenges, which is a huge strength in an industry as variable as ours. We’re a dynamic company operating in a dynamic industry, and that for me is a huge reason why I’ve stayed for seven years.
Kin Tang, Structured Finance Director, UK
